Output d35d5d8a7edbbd716db56d772499bbdf090c23552dac58b80aa72067d5fa1d1b:0

value
2484984
script pubkey
OP_HASH160 OP_PUSHBYTES_20 05d9e7f6282a5304cbbdb88f509fc2b5c78679bc OP_EQUAL
address
32DxLtEXmSArdBpeW3aYH1ezG3D6WNXscG
transaction
d35d5d8a7edbbd716db56d772499bbdf090c23552dac58b80aa72067d5fa1d1b
confirmations
303562
spent
true